The Jeans We Never Thought Would Return Are Back

Quick—what's the first denim trend that comes to mind when you think of Britney and Christina circa 2002? If you guessed low-rise jeans, you're correct. Come on, we all wore "hip huggers" when they resurged back then, right? (Fun fact: They first appeared on the scene back in the '60s). Well, despite the rise (literally) in high-rise denim silhouettes over the last few seasons, it seems the lower-rise styles are cropping up again. That's right—turn to some of the biggest street style stars, like Hailey Baldwin, Kendall Jenner, and Chiara Ferragni, and you're sure to spot a variety of denim picks—from wide-leg styles to skinnier finds—that hit right at their hips. While this particular look isn't appropriate for all occasions (like how a pair of nice, high-rise jeans can totally work for casual Friday with a pretty blouse), we're on board with testing out the look for off-duty life.
